Output a65cb39634b586cb831f020b4745a678d6f2e2236565186bebd80b5e72f372ac:1

value
12555000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db0d4a86ad466ca139bc8dac83df419affc58b9e OP_EQUAL
address
3MfFq38uaNiTMHYEgbSMcy66LQ22LnP2wo
transaction
a65cb39634b586cb831f020b4745a678d6f2e2236565186bebd80b5e72f372ac
confirmations
384248
spent
true